CBW have a new opportunity for a Multi Skilled Engineer to join a leading facilities provider covering commercial contracts across the Central Belt of Scotland. You will be responsible for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M) alongside some reactive maintenance tasks. The role offers variety, with some days involving single-site, single-task visits, while other days may require full-day attendance at one site.

Key Responsibilities

  • Carry out electrical PPM, proactive, and reactive maintenance works as issued through the helpdesk, ensuring completion within agreed timeframes and exceeding customer expectations.
  • Undertake general building services maintenance, including basic fabric works, HVAC, mechanical, and associated tasks.
  • Respond to client call-outs as part of the agreed on-call rota.
  • Perform contractor control duties on behalf of the client, including monitoring contractor performance and workmanship to ensure required standards are met.
  • Issue Permits to Work in line with site and client procedures.
  • Ensure all electrical equipment operates to specified performance criteria.
  • Maintain equipment and surrounding work areas to agreed company and client standards.
  • Provide a professional service, representing the company in a manner that ensures high levels of customer satisfaction.
  • Evaluate performance and ensure that all equipment under contract is serviced and maintained correctly.
  • Take a proactive approach to client liaison, addressing concerns directly or escalating to management where required.
  • Maintain full awareness of contractual obligations and client requirements at all times.
  • Ensure all administrative tasks are completed accurately and on time, with all documentation and records properly maintained.
  • Ensure full compliance with Health & Safety regulations, including risk assessments, COSHH, and safe systems of work.
  • Proactively identify opportunities for service improvements and innovations to enhance service delivery.

Person Specification

  • Background in Facilities Management (FM) or a similar environment, with a clear understanding of mobile working.
  • Comfortable with travelling between multiple sites as part of the role.
  • Proven experience completing Planned Preventative Maintenance (PPM) on electrical systems.
  • Fully electrically qualified, holding one or more of the following: 18th Edition Wiring Regulations, NVQ or City & Guilds in Electrical Installations.
  • Experience working in a mobile maintenance role within commercial environments.
  • Experience completing PPM on air conditioning systems.
  • F-Gas certification (or working towards).
  • Dual-skilled background in Electrical and Air Conditioning (either discipline as the primary trade with the other as a strong secondary skill).
